What Is the Cost of Living Near Dayton?

Understanding the cost of living near Dayton is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Five Rivers Area.
Dayton's Cost of Living Index is approximately 75.9 (24.1% less expensive than US average; 16.4% less than OH average). SW OH city (Wright-Patt AFB), very affordable. Greater Dayton RTA. When planning your budget based on a salary from Five Rivers Area,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$700 - $1,050+ A significant portion of Five Rivers Area sal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$150 - $240 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$55 (RTA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$360 - $530 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$300 - $580+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$350 - $640+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$1,915 - $3,045+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
